Whoopi Goldberg spent part of The View’s “Hot Topics” segment to respond to a comment that political activist DeRay Mckesson made about the upcoming “Planet of the Apes” movie. DeRay tweeted and later deleted a comment about being offended by the lack of consciousness in Hollywood. See his tweet below.
He later explained why he deleted the tweet.
Whoopi responded to Deray’s initial tweets, stating:
DeRay, you need to go back and watch the 1968 original and check out what the apes were wearing. This has nothing to do with you. This was a movie about what happens when mankind doesn’t pay attention to the environment, to how we treat animals and each other.
She continued,
That’s what that movie was about. Get over yourself!
